Information card for entry 1547386
Preview
| Coordinates | 1547386.cif |
|---|---|
| Original paper (by DOI) | HTML |
| Formula | C28 H33 Au Cl Fe P |
|---|---|
| Calculated formula | C28 H33 Au Cl Fe P |
| SMILES | [Au](Cl)[P]([c]12[c]3([cH]4[cH]5[cH]1[Fe]16782345[cH]2[cH]8[cH]7[cH]6[cH]12)c1c2ccccc2ccc1)(C(C)(C)C)C(C)(C)C |
| Title of publication | Modular chiral gold(i) phosphite complexes |
| Authors of publication | Nicolas Delpont; Imma Escofet; Patricia Perez-Galen; Dirk Spiegl; Mihai Raducan; Christophe Bour; Riccardo Sinisi; Antonio M. Echavarrena |
| Journal of publication | Catalysis Science & Technology |
| Year of publication | 2013 |
| Journal volume | 3 |
| Pages of publication | 3007 - 3012 |
| a | 9.7478 ± 0.0014 Å |
| b | 9.7478 ± 0.0014 Å |
| c | 23.296 ± 0.003 Å |
| α | 90° |
| β | 90° |
| γ | 120° |
| Cell volume | 1917 ± 0.5 Å3 |
| Cell temperature | 100 ± 2 K |
| Ambient diffraction temperature | 100 ± 2 K |
| Number of distinct elements | 6 |
| Space group number | 144 |
| Hermann-Mauguin space group symbol | P 31 |
| Hall space group symbol | P 31 |
| Residual factor for all reflections | 0.0496 |
| Residual factor for significantly intense reflections | 0.0483 |
| Weighted residual factors for significantly intense reflections | 0.1219 |
| Weighted residual factors for all reflections included in the refinement | 0.1231 |
| Goodness-of-fit parameter for all reflections included in the refinement | 1.063 |
| Diffraction radiation wavelength | 0.71073 Å |
| Diffraction radiation type | MoKα |
| Has coordinates | Yes |
| Has disorder | No |
| Has Fobs | No |
